    Hello

    Disc 1 contains the installer for 32-bit Windows.

    Disc 2 contains the installer for Windows 7 64-bit.

    Disc 3 contains the installer for mac OS.

    Disc 4 is the content of the disc for Windows Adobe Premiere Elements.

    Disc 5 is the content of the disc Adobe Premiere Elements for Mac OS.

    You can install from Disc1, 2 or 3 depending on the operating system running on your computer.

  • Burning issue with first Elements 9

    I made a cinematic slideshow in first Elements 9 and I wanted to then burn it to a DVD.  He reached 99%, then I got this message:

    .\Vobulator\BlockPlanner\BlockPlanner.cpp,line215

    The DVD is ejected without completing the burning process.  What should I do?

    The audio in the preview works perfectly with the menus. The video plays slowly and is a bit slow and sort of stalls, but the sound continues to play very well.

    Just to make sure I'm on the same page as you, here we are talking about video in the Menus, right? These would be animated Menus and have both a video "background" and also Audio.

    If that is correct, I have some questions and he has not seen the up-thread answers.

    What is the format/CODEC the video background Motion?

    Its duration is that of the Audio match perfectly? If this isn't the case, I would say that you do this either by editing the video file to match the Audio, or vice versa. I would keep this time< 30="" sec,="" but="">

    To make the animated Menus, it's my workflow:

    1. I have create a new sequence in PrPro, where you create a new project in pre.
    2. Import my video & Audio.
    3. Drag each to the timeline
    4. Change less than 30 s, as it should. Note: This is where I set my Audio levels and as for Menu music be ~-12 to-18 dB, but I put those in the ear, with only a glance to my meters. I don't like strong Menu Audio, because I believe it should be nothing else than background.
    5. Export/Share to the elementary streams, i.e. a DV - AVI file in one video and a PCM/WAV Audio file only to 16-bit 48 kHz. Note: I'm on a PC, so these exact REBS. are for the PC. On a Mac, one would choose MOV and probably a CODEC like Animation, but always make the elementary streams, the MOV has no Audio - it would be only the video stream.
    6. Then back in the draft, where I intend to use those, simply import and use for my Menu animated backgroun and Audio

    Not sure how this workflow will work for you, but it will eventually create Menus very similar to those of the library, even though Adobe may well have changed their video to something like MOV format, especially since the pre went X-platform with PrE 9. Again, the app creation with PrPro, Adobe went from WMV for video to M2v, from PrPro/Encore CS3, assets when PrPro/still go X-platform. Yet, on a PC, nothing works better than a DV - AVI video only that corresponds to the Menu (and the project, where the Menu is used) in both the pixel x pixel (proportions) dimensions and also in the (Pixel Aspect RATIO), which determines if a Standard 4:3 and widescreen, 16:9.
